Production Technician (Field Service Representative – Konica Minolta Production)
The Field Service Representative (Production) plays a key role in delivering exceptional service to clients. This position is responsible for handling service requests, troubleshooting, and performing maintenance and repairs on high-volume Konica Minolta production equipment. This role requires strong electromechanical skills, advanced problem-solving abilities, and a focus on ensuring client satisfaction while serving as the primary contact for service-related needs.
RESPONSIIBILTIES:
Key Responsibilities
· Provide responsive service and support to clients, ensuring timely resolution of requests
· Perform routine and emergency repairs on large-scale Konica Minolta production systems
· Conduct technical diagnostics, apply software updates, and carry out installations
· Act as the main point of contact for clients regarding equipment performance and inventory needs
· Share best practices and assist teammates with service-related procedures
QUALIFICATIONS:
Skills
· Hands-on electromechanical experience, proficiency with multi-meters and electrical schematics
· Strong time management, dependability, and organizational skills
· Valid driver’s license with reliable transportation and insurance
· Ability to regularly lift 50 pounds and complete physical tasks
· Relevant certifications in equipment service, maintenance, or related fields preferred
Experience
· Previous experience in technical service or equipment support roles, ideally in production environments
· Background in working with high volume, printer/copier systems in production environments
· Solid background in electromechanical work (i.e. HVAC, automotive, or military technical experience)
· Comfortable with structured technical training and independently completing service assignments
· Familiarity with electrical safety standards and component handling
Education
· High school diploma or equivalent (preferred)
· Technical certifications or vocational training in service engineering or related fields (required)
